The Strategic Necessity in Modern Systems

In the current global market, high-speed delivery is demanded by consumers and stakeholders alike. However, speed must be balanced with stability. By a Certified DevOps Manager, “guardrails” are established in the form of automated policies and governance models. These systems ensure that rapid deployment does not result in security vulnerabilities or system failures. The chaotic nature of rapid growth is transformed into a disciplined, high-performance operation.

Pitfalls to be Avoided

  • Tool-Centricity: It is often mistakenly believed that software tools can fix a broken culture. Process and people must be prioritized.
  • Lack of Business Alignment: Automation should not be implemented for its own sake. Every technical effort must be tied to a business outcome.
  • Neglect of Change Management: The psychological resistance to new workflows is frequently underestimated. The “why” behind every change must be clearly communicated.

4. Specialized Learning Paths

Different career trajectories are supported through specialized tracks:

  • The DevOps Path: Focused on the core integration of development and operations through automation.
  • The DevSecOps Path: Focused on the “shift-left” approach, where security is baked into the pipeline.
  • The SRE Path: Focused on the application of software engineering principles to system uptime and reliability.
  • The AIOps/MLOps Path: Focused on the management of AI models and the use of machine learning for operational automation.
  • The DataOps Path: Focused on the automation and quality control of high-speed data pipelines.
  • The FinOps Path: Focused on the financial governance and optimization of cloud expenditures.
